It would be helpful if you could explain if the join requests are being received by a gateway or not.
If they are, providing their details - raw packet payload as base64 or hex - would be very helpful. This is not private information, as it is exactly what goes over the air and could be received by anyone else with an antenna.
Finally are you seeing the join requests in the TTN console at all?